Job summary

On Line Personnel seeks a Product Technician (Assembly) for permanent placement in Port Elizabeth. The role focuses on diagnosing electrical faults, harness issues, and control unit problems within automotive assembly lines, with strong emphasis on quality and uptime.

The ideal candidate will have formal electrical/mechatronics training and hands-on experience with diagnostic tools, able to read electrical drawings and operate under production pressure.

Qualifications

  • National Diploma / Degree in Electrical Engineering (excluding heavy current) or Mechatronics.
  • Trade Certificate: Auto Electrician / Electrician / Millwright.
  • 3 to 5 years in automotive assembly with vehicle electrical systems and fault-finding.
  • 3 years in vehicle manufacturing or related field focusing on vehicle electronics.

Responsibilities

  • Provide hands-on production support for electrical faults and stoppages.
  • Diagnose harness issues, control unit faults and fitment/connection problems.
  • Contain and recover defects to minimise downtime, rework and quality impact.
  • Perform root cause analysis on recurring electrical defects and drive corrective actions.
  • Coordinate action plans with Production, Planning, Quality and other departments.
